  • the present invention relates to vacuum cleaners and more particularly to tub vacuum cleaners and carpet washers, capable of sucking water from a soil wet or wet.
  • US Pat. No. 3,343,399 discloses such a vacuum cleaner comprising a holding tank into which moist air and water are sucked, water and dust is retained in the tank while the air reaches the turbine through the upper mouth of a vertical suction duct.
  • This mouth above the maximum expected level of the water level may be obstructed by a plug and a float sliding along the duct.
  • the float closes the mouth and the suction thus ensuring safety of the device.
  • the engine is located under the tank, which lowers the center of gravity of the whole, and the tank is removable.
  • the tank is mentioned to be removable only for repair operations. Indeed the removed tank leaves free access to the engine.
  • parts exceeding under the tank penetrate deeply into the base of the device and force lift a lot before releasing it, which makes this removal a little convenient.
  • US Patent 5560075 is an improvement of this type of apparatus very stable because having the engine at the bottom.
  • the security device obstructing suction, when the water level in the holding tank exceeds a fixed limit, consists of a float that goes up inside a housing open towards a suction mouth turned down. Air and water sucked then make a half turn in a downward vertical pipe to go to the turbine, which can then advantageously be in the axis of the tube of descent.
  • the holding tank can be removable but its volume is unbalanced by the empty volume corresponding to the place left to the engine block turbine, and the clearance of the tank can not be done conveniently from side where is positioned the engine.
  • a vacuum cleaner as described in the preamble of claim 1 is known by US 5,063,633.
  • the object of the invention below is a high-performance vacuum cleaner, economical, very stable, can suck dry or wet and where the manipulations are facilitated.
  • the object of the invention is achieved by a vacuum cleaner according to claim 1.
  • the upper face of the base comprises another element of centering of the holding tank consisting of a low turret shape height, centered on the engine-impeller assembly in the axis of which opens the air outlet of the holding tank.
  • the turret is of a diameter equal to or greater than that of the motor-impeller assembly.
  • the base contains a dust cassette where is carried out an ultimate filtration air before its rejection outside, cassette on which it is planned to connect an air blower pipe.
  • the base comprises a cord winder and a housing for the socket.
  • It may also include a water pump for equipping vacuuming a function of water spraying or soil washing.
  • the base comprises the control members accessible from above for a foot control on the upper face to near the casters.
  • the foot control is thus facilitated while preserving the stability.
  • the tank has a suction chimney with two ducts vertically connected laterally in the upper part.
  • a first conduit encloses a float in a lower part equipped with a suction grille, a mouth of downward air intake likely to be closed by the float separating the lower part of the upper part.
  • the other duct evacuates the air at the bottom of the tank at center of a turret shape corresponding to that of the base. Both ducts are closed upward so that air flows from the first duct to the other leads. In one version this closure is ensured by the lid of tank which fits on the chimney, thus avoiding a closing part specific.
  • the float In case the water sucked with air and settling in the tank would reach a maximum level the float would move closer to the intake mouth of air in the form of valve seat and would be sucked which would close the air circuit to prevent the introduction of water into the impeller.
  • the bottom of the tank is of the same shape as the corresponding footprint in the base which allows easy installation of the tank on the base and centering on the turret is obtained without effort.
  • the vacuum cleaner comprises a tank 1 closed by a lid 2 and provided with a folding handle 3 whose axis of rotation 4 cuts the vertical passing through the center of gravity of the tank.
  • the construction of the tank 1 substantially parallelepiped with a bottom substantially flat is such that the progressive filling of the tank with water does not significantly change the vertical of the center of gravity, and the handle 3 supports the tank 1 in a very balanced way regardless of this water level.
  • the apparatus is essentially composed two parts: a tank 1 and a base 5.
  • the tank 1 is placed on the face upper part of the closed base 5 having an impression 6 (FIG. hollow form is that of the bottom of the tank 1.
  • Side fixing systems 7 fast ( Figure 1) to secure the tank 1 on the base 5.
  • the base 5 comprises wheels 8 at the front and wheels 9 at the rear for its displacement.
  • the foot controls 10 of the device are located on the edge before the base 5 in the upper part. Low height, they do not interfere the clearance of the tank 1.
  • the foot control effort is directed naturally substantially vertically.
  • the orders 10 are three pushers 10a, 10b 10c exerting an action on a winder of cord, on starting and stopping the motor of the appliance, and on the control electric of a washing pump.
  • These commands can be located at as a variant, on the flanks of the base in order to completely release the surface top of the base.
  • the base 5 also comprises supports 11 and 42 allowing among other things storage of suction hoses and cleaning accessories such as, for example, different form suckers and empoilage.
  • the tank 1 is provided with a suction chimney which comprises two ducts vertically connected laterally in the upper part.
  • a first conduit 12 encloses a float 13 in a lower part 14 equipped with a suction grille 15, a suction mouth 16 turned downwards which can be closed by the float 13 separating the lower part 14 of the upper part.
  • a second conduit 17 evacuates the air down the tank 1 at the center of a turret-shaped 18 corresponding to the turret shape of the top of the base 5.
  • a rib circular 19 located below the tank 1 and centered on the turret 18 form relies on a seal 20 housed in a groove of the turret shape of the base 5.
  • the lid 2 of the tank 1 fits with its ribs 31 on the chimney thus closing the ducts 12,17 in the upper part without a specific part additional.
  • partially closed upper ducts 12,17 is provided by a cup 32 of shape adapted, which reduces the precision of the molded parts and facilitates sealing.
  • the engine-impeller unit 21 centered on the turret 18 is equipped with a volute 22 whose air outlet is directed into a removable cassette 23 where a filter 24 provides ultimate filtration.
  • the cassette has an air exhaust port 25 which can be provided to receive the tip of an air blowing hose.
  • the electrical supply cord 26 of the apparatus is wound in the base 5 on a reel 27 and the socket is housed in a compartment 28.
  • the base 5 can also be receive a water pump 29 for pumping in a known manner the clean water a compartment 33 of the tank 1 and propel it towards the suction tip for washing the floor or spraying it for any other purpose.
  • a conduit leads therefore clean water or detergent, from compartment 33 to pump 29, via a conduit internal along the tank, a tight fitting 43, slightly deep in the base, ensuring the removability of the tank, while keeping the base relatively flat, with only weakly protruding part, the fixings fast 7 and supports 11.
  • compartment 33 placed at the top of the tank serves as a cover as shown in Figure 6, which allows a saving of material and easy access without crankcase opening for both filling of the compartment through the orifice 34 and the tank 1 itself.
  • the sucked-up moist air arrives in the tank 1 via the suction hose 30, connected to the opening 39 formed in the tank.
  • the water is deposited in the tank 1 with the dust and the float 13 accompanies the level.
  • Air enters through the grid 15 in the lower part 14 of the conduit 12 bypassing the float 13. It then passes into the mouth 16 and joins the conduit 17 through which he enters the impeller motor unit 21.
  • the seal between the tank 1 and the base 5 is made by the seal 20.
  • the air spring in the volute 22 and enters the cassette removable 23 where a filter 24 exerts a final filtration before the escape to the outside through the orifice 25. This orifice is intended to optionally receive a blow pipe.
  • the float When the level of the water in the tank 1 is sufficiently high, the float approaches the mouth 16 where it is sucked. The float then closes the air circuit in the manner of a valve by providing protection of the engine against water.
  • the user picks up the suction tube 30, the fasteners 7 and using the handle slightly raises the tank to remove it from the impression 6 and the casing on the turret 18.
  • the tank is then completely free from its base 5 and easily transportable so balanced. It remains to lift the lid 2 and empty the contents of the tank, or, without removing the lid 2, empty the tank through the opening 39 of the tank left by removing the suction tube.
  • the vessel relatively symmetrical, hence its balance, can be placed on the ground, from small feet 51 to ensure its stability while protecting the end of the clean water duct, when present. These feet also facilitate the replacement of the tank on the base having depressions provided for this purpose. The base therefore remains substantially flat, without significant prominence.
  • the cassette 23 is removable and can easily be emptied of its dust by simple shaking.
  • the replacement of the tank 1 on the base 5 is just as easy. Thanks to the footprint 6 and the turret 18, it focuses on itself and just press slightly to solicit the quick fastening system at closing.
  • the hollows 52 are an aid to the installation of the tank, by the anchors they generate.
  • the chimney being integrated into the tank does not interfere with the maneuverability during phases of emptying and refitting. Moreover this construction allows to fix on the same base tanks of different heights and to derive simply a range of devices.
  • a waste receptacle having either a dust suction bag 38, as presented, and contained in a two-piece envelope 36 and 37 so as to allow the replacement of this bag, ie a separation device inertial or cyclonic waste.
  • the term tank, used in this document is therefore to be taken in the broad sense and includes the water tanks, but also the waste receptacles as described above.
  • the apparatus does not have an integrated retractor, the compartment 28 being then used for the provision of the user of a electrical outlet allowing him to connect another device such as a drill, an electric saw, ...
  • the power supply lead of the unit then goes through an orifice 48 in the base 5. It can be wound around the tank for its storage.
  • Motorized moving functions and devices, as well as their electronics command also come into the devices that can be integrated in the base according to the invention.
  • These bodies can include motors, sensors, electronic control cards, batteries, as well as different moving or moving devices.
  • This versatile technical block allows, through the many functions that can be installed, without affecting the storage tank, to achieve different ranges of products at lower cost, by the combination of different functions present on the base, these different product ranges can be widened by tanks of height, and therefore of different volume.

Claims (8)

  1. Staubsauger mit einer abnehmbaren Wanne (1), bestehend aus einer mit einem Ansaugrohr (30) versehenen Wanne und einem Sockel (5), der geschlossen ist und den Motor und dessen Laufrad (21) sowie die elektrischen Steuerorgane enthält, wobei diese am Sockel angeordnet sind, wobei die obere Fläche des Sockels einen Anschluss zwischen dem Laufrad und einer vertikalen, in der Wanne angebrachten Leitung aufweist, dadurch gekennzeichnet, dass die obere Fläche dieses Sockels (5) eine im Wesentlichen horizontale Wand ist, die besteht aus:
    einer Prägung (6), die dem Umfang der Rückhaltewanne (1) entspricht,
    Rändern, wobei der vordere, niedrige Rand die Steuerorgane (10) aufweist.
  2. Staubsauger nach Anspruch 1, dadurch gekennzeichnet, dass die obere Fläche des Sockels (5) ein weiteres Element zum Zentrieren der Rückhaltewanne aufweist, das aus einem niedrigen Türmchen (18) besteht, welches auf der Baugruppe aus Motor und Laufrad (21) zentriert ist und den Anschluss der vertikalen Leitung der Rückhaltewanne (1) bildet.
  3. Staubsauger nach Anspruch 2, dadurch gekennzeichnet, dass das Türmchen (18) einen Durchmesser besitzt, der gleich oder größer ist als der der Baugruppe aus Motor und Laufrad (21).
  4. Staubsauger nach einem der vorhergehenden Ansprüche, dadurch gekennzeichnet, dass der Sockel auch eines oder mehrere der folgenden Merkmale aufweist:
    eine Kabelwickelvorrichtung und ihre Steuerung,
    eine Wasserpumpe, ihre Anschlüsse und ihre Steuerung,
    einen Luftauslass für das Anschließen eines Luftblasrohrs,
    einen Geschwindigkeitswandler und seine Steuerung,
    Zubehörteil- und Rohrhalter,
    Organe für motorisiertes Fahren sowie deren Steuerelektronik,
    Batterien.
  5. Staubsauger nach einem der vorhergehenden Ansprüche, bei dem die Wanne (1) einen Ansaugschacht mit zwei vertikalen Leitungen (12, 17) aufweist, die im oberen Abschnitt seitlich miteinander verbunden sind, wobei eine erste Leitung (12) in einem unteren, mit einem Ansauggitter (15) versehenen Abschnitt (14) einen Schwimmer (13) umgibt, wobei eine nach unten gerichtete Lüftungsöffnung (16), die durch den Schwimmer (13) verschlossen sein kann, den unteren Abschnitt von dem oberen Abschnitt trennt, wobei die andere vertikale Leitung (17) die Luft im unteren Abschnitt der Wanne (1) zum Anschluss leitet, dadurch gekennzeichnet, dass diese vertikale Leitung in der Mitte einer Türmchenform (18) der Wanne angeordnet ist, die der Türmchenform des Sockels (5) entspricht.
  6. Staubsauger nach Anspruch 5, dadurch gekennzeichnet, dass die beiden Leitungen (12, 17) nach oben durch den Wannendeckel (2) und dessen Rippen (31), die sich auf den Schacht einfügen, verschlossen sind.
  7. Staubsauger nach einem der vorhergehenden Ansprüche, dadurch gekennzeichnet, dass der Sockel (5) einen abnehmbaren Staubbehälter (23) enthält, in dem ein letztes Filtrieren der Luft durchgeführt wird, bevor diese nach außen abgegeben wird, wobei das Anschließen eines Luftblasrohrs am Behälter vorgesehen ist.
  8. Staubsauger nach einem der vorhergehenden Ansprüche, dadurch gekennzeichnet, dass sich die Steuerorgane auf der oberen Fläche des Sockels in der Nähe von Rollen an einer Stelle befinden, so dass die Steuerkraft im Wesentlichen vertikal gerichtet ist.
